After a fire, water damages frequently complies with due to firefighting efforts. Removing this water rapidly is vital to stop further damages and mold growth. First, the restoration group makes use of specific devices to essence standing water from the impacted areas.
The faster the water is removed, the much less opportunity it needs to create added damage to your building. Instance: In one situation, a home experienced severe water damages after a fire. PuroClean of Keller showed up immediately and made use of industrial-grade pumps to eliminate over 1,000 gallons of water within hours, avoiding substantial mold and mildew growth and structural weakening.
